Kevin Sheehan summary on SEN

Ashley Arrowsmith - midfield/forward - kicking superior to anyone else in the GF in hitting targets - 4 goals.

Darcy Daniher was the other standout. F/S for either Swans or Bombers.

Draft camp starts Tues. Club officials head up Wednesday. Looking for that X-factor - athletic ability on top of football ability that will separate similarly rated draftees.

Matt Deledio - Different to Lids. Strongly built, head over the ball inside midfielder. Did well yesterday.

Sheehan's top 4 draftees:
Kreuzer
Rhys Palmer - best in the champs.
Cale Morton  - was terrific all year
Cotchin - Gary Ablett Jnr type. Well balance, skilled both side midfielder with pace.
